Christopher Judge On Teal'c’s Bigger Role In SG-1

Source SciFiPulse

3 September 2005

By Ian M. Cullen

When Christopher Judge first took on the role of Stargate SG – 1’s resident Jaffa Teal’c no one ever thought that the show would run to 9 years. However during those 9 years his role in the series has slowly gone from being the strong silent tough guy of the show to a somewhat more vocal part of the team, more so in the last two years than ever before. In a brief interview in issue 134 of SFX the actor addressed some of these issues as well as his thoughts on the changes, which have transpired this season.

In the past Teal’c has always been a more silent background character to the action who has only come foreword for the more action orientated scenes in the series, this meant that Christopher Judge tended not really be required to say very much other than the odd line of dialogue to help move the exposition of the story along, however all that has changed in the new season of the show.

“I’m the first to admit to having been a lazy son of a bitch in previous years. I didn’t really have to read the scripts because, for most part, Teal’c would just stand and raise an eyebrow or utter an appropriate ‘Indeed’ every once in awhile. Now, that’s all changed too, because I’m working with a whole new bunch of people who are all sharp as new pins and right on the ball. I’m having to pay attention. Previously, I could almost wing it, but now I really need to know what’s going on in a scene, what came before and what’s meant to come after, because you never know what might happen next. The choices our new guys make and the ad – libs they throw your way mean you have to stay on your toes. It’s wonderful. It’s like learning to act all over again.”

Among the actors that Judge is referring too are new cast members Ben Browder, Beau Bridges and Claudia Black who have all brought something new to the show. Judge is very supportive of the new cast members and has enjoyed the experience of working with Hollywood Veteran Movie Star’s Beau Bridges and Lois Gossett Jnr.

“Beau Bridges is very gracious and has a terrific take on the General, and working with Louis Gossett is a real privilege. I’ve known him for a long time but not as an equal, so to speak. I used to coach his son’s Basketball team, so just knew him as Mr Gossett, a father. He was, and still is, a lovely, lovely man. Working with him and Beau Bridges has been inspirational.”

Judge also likes the new direction that Stargate is going in and feels that the new cast and story elements were just what the show needed.

“What I love is that we’ve got new enemies and new cast members and sets and stuff, but in a sense, we’re getting back to what made Stargate SG – 1 so good in the first place. We’ve gone back to out roots, where we’re essentially a team of explorers going off and having adventures. It really is great to be back.”
